AIZ vs LU: by the numbers

  • AIZ is the larger company ($12.93B vs $558M market cap).
  • AIZ is profitable (7.60% net margin) while LU runs a net loss (-10.59%).
  • AIZ grew revenue faster over the past five years (6.31% vs -6.44% CAGR).
  • AIZ pays a dividend (1.32% yield) while LU does not currently pay one.
